Current Age and Personal Background
Matty Healy was born on April 8, 1989, making him 36 years old as of the latest public records. He was born in London, England, and grew up partly in the United States and the Middle East due to his parents' acting careers. He is best known as the lead vocalist, guitarist, and primary songwriter of the English rock band The 1975 biography source.
Healy's full name is Matthew Timothy Healy. He attended Wilmslow High School in Cheshire before pursuing music full-time. His age places him in the millennial generation, and he has been a defining voice in alternative rock and pop for over a decade. His public profile is closely tied to his band's global tours and chart-topping albums.
Career Highlights and Band Success
The 1975, fronted by Healy, released their self-titled debut album in 2013 and followed it with critically acclaimed records such as "I Like It When You Sleep, for You Are So Beautiful yet So Unaware of It" AllMusic band profile. The band has headlined major festivals and accumulated billions of streams across digital platforms. Healy's songwriting often blends pop, rock, and electronic influences, earning both commercial success and media attention.
As the primary creative force, Healy has shaped the band's visual identity and lyrical direction. The 1975 has won multiple awards and nominations, including Brit Awards and NME Awards. Their tours have generated significant revenue, contributing to the overall financial profile of the band and its members. Healy's role extends beyond performing to include production and public commentary on the music industry.
